SaaS Pegasus

SaaS Pegasus: The Ultimate Python/Django SaaS Boilerplate

SaaS Pegasus

Introduction

Building a SaaS application from scratch can be time-consuming and overwhelming, especially when dealing with repetitive tasks like user authentication, payment integration, and multi-tenancy. SaaS Pegasus is a Python/Django SaaS boilerplate designed to help developers and entrepreneurs launch their projects faster by handling the foundational work. Whether you're a seasoned developer or a technical entrepreneur, SaaS Pegasus provides the tools and features you need to get your SaaS app off the ground in no time.


What is SaaS Pegasus?

SaaS Pegasus is a Django-backed SaaS boilerplate that simplifies the process of building web applications. It generates a unique codebase tailored to your project’s needs, offering pre-built features like user accounts, team management, subscription payments, and more. Instead of starting from scratch, you can focus on building your core product while Pegasus handles the boilerplate code.


Features

  • User Accounts: Secure sign-up, authentication, email confirmation, password reset, and social login.
  • Teams and Invitations: Multi-tenant support with role-based access control.
  • Subscriptions: Flexible Stripe integration for recurring payments.
  • E-Commerce Store: Built-in Stripe integration for one-time payments.
  • OpenAI Examples: Kickstart AI-powered features with ChatGPT and DALL-E 2 demos.
  • Multiple CSS Themes: Choose from Tailwind CSS, Bootstrap, or Bulma for responsive UIs.
  • Front-End Options: Use React or HTMX for interactive pages.
  • Async and WebSocket Support: Build real-time features with Django Channels.
  • Content Management System: Add blogs or static sites with Wagtail CMS.
  • Background Tasks: Schedule jobs with Celery.


How to Use SaaS Pegasus?

  1. Configure: Use the online codebase creator to select your project’s settings and features.
  2. Install: Download the generated codebase and set it up with a single command.
  3. Customize: Build your application using Pegasus’s comprehensive documentation and Slack community support.


Pros and Cons

Pros:

  • Saves hundreds of hours of development time.
  • Includes pre-built features like Stripe integration and multi-tenancy.
  • Flexible front-end options (React or HTMX).
  • Comprehensive documentation and active Slack community.
  • 7-day money-back guarantee.

Cons:

  • Primarily designed for new projects, not existing codebases.
  • Requires some Django knowledge for advanced customization.


Ready to launch your SaaS app faster than ever? Get started with SaaS Pegasus today and take advantage of its powerful features and streamlined development process. Start your project with a codebase tailored to your needs and join the 1,598+ developers and businesses already using Pegasus!


Conclusion

SaaS Pegasus is a game-changer for developers and entrepreneurs looking to build SaaS applications quickly and efficiently. By handling the foundational work, Pegasus allows you to focus on what matters most—creating a great product. With its extensive features, flexible options, and supportive community, SaaS Pegasus is the ultimate Django boilerplate for your next project.


FAQs

What is SaaS Pegasus?

SaaS Pegasus is a Django-backed SaaS boilerplate that generates a custom codebase for your project, saving you time on repetitive tasks.

Who is SaaS Pegasus for?

It’s ideal for developers, data scientists, and technical entrepreneurs who want to jumpstart their SaaS projects.

Can I use SaaS Pegasus with an existing project?

Yes, but it’s easier to integrate into new projects. Existing projects may require some manual adjustments.

Does SaaS Pegasus support multi-tenancy?

Yes, it includes tools for building multi-tenant applications with role-based access control.

What if I’m not satisfied with SaaS Pegasus?

You can request a full refund within 7 days of purchase—no questions asked.


Various Topics

Previous Post Next Post